Efunfi In instrument-making~it is normal to use bronze bearings and holders with agate or corundum bearings in order to decrease friction in gear and spindle journals. In order to ensure accurate distances between gear centers, the wobble in these bearings and bearing holders must not exceed permissible limits. It is difficult to check wobble in these details owing to their small diameters, down to 0.4 ram, and a comparatively large tolerance specified for them. Along AB Ft lW An indicating device developed by the author for this purpose is shown by the attached figure. Supports for an interchangeable mandrel 2, a centering bearing 8, lever 4 and two indicators 5 are mounted on base 1. For placing the detail to be tested in position sprung lever 6 is tilted, releasing mandrel 2, on whose tapered end shaft the tested detail 7 is firmly fixed, measuring feeler 8 of the radial wobble indicator is withdrawn, mandrel 2 pivot engaged in centering bearing 3 and held in position by means of lever 6 which is operated by spring 9.
